Mercurial > projects > ldc
comparison dmd/declaration.h @ 846:bc982f1ad106
Merged DMD 1.037 frontend
author | Tomas Lindquist Olsen <tomas.l.olsen@gmail.com> |
---|---|
date | Sat, 13 Dec 2008 13:15:31 +0100 |
parents | 340acf1535d0 |
children | 29c0d1194033 |
comparison
equal
deleted
inserted
replaced
845:d128381e086e | 846:bc982f1ad106 |
---|---|
621 int isAbstract(); | 621 int isAbstract(); |
622 int isCodeseg(); | 622 int isCodeseg(); |
623 virtual int isNested(); | 623 virtual int isNested(); |
624 int needThis(); | 624 int needThis(); |
625 virtual int isVirtual(); | 625 virtual int isVirtual(); |
626 virtual int isFinal(); | |
626 virtual int addPreInvariant(); | 627 virtual int addPreInvariant(); |
627 virtual int addPostInvariant(); | 628 virtual int addPostInvariant(); |
628 Expression *interpret(InterState *istate, Expressions *arguments); | 629 Expression *interpret(InterState *istate, Expressions *arguments); |
629 void inlineScan(); | 630 void inlineScan(); |
630 int canInline(int hasthis, int hdrscan = 0); | 631 int canInline(int hasthis, int hdrscan = 0); |